A train has to cover a distance of 900 km in 25 hours. What should be its average speed in meters/second?
Solution
Sure, here are the steps to solve this problem:
-
First, we need to convert the distance from kilometers to meters. We know that 1 kilometer is equal to 1000 meters. So, 900 kilometers is equal to 900 * 1000 = 900,000 meters.
-
Next, we need to convert the time from hours to seconds. We know that 1 hour is equal to 3600 seconds. So, 25 hours is equal to 25 * 3600 = 90,000 seconds.
-
Now, we can calculate the average speed by dividing the total distance by the total time. So, the average speed is 900,000 meters / 90,000 seconds = 10 meters/second.
So, the train should have an average speed of 10 meters/second to cover a distance of 900 km in 25 hours.
